使用多线程编程,且需要调用win32com模块时,常见的错误如下
com_error: (-2147221008, '\xc9\xd0\xce\xb4\xb5\xf7\xd3\xc3 CoInitialize\xa1\xa3', None, None)

将第二行error中的第二项,打印出来是:“尚未调用 CoInitialize”,那么在代码中加入如下两行代码,即可解决:
import pythoncom
pythoncom.CoInitialize()

com_error: (-2147221008, '\xc9\xd0\xce\xb4\xb5\xf7\xd3\xc3 CoInitialize\xa1\相关推荐

  1. Python多线程下调用win32com包相关问题:pywintypes.com_error: (-2147221008, ‘尚未调用 CoInitialize。‘, None, None)问题处理

    报错1: pywintypes.com_error: (-2147221008, '尚未调用 CoInitialize.', None, None) 场景: 我是用 flask 服务操作接收的请求,通 ...

  2. python win32com在读取word文档时,遇到的问题

    1. 使用多线程编程,且需要调用win32com模块来打开word文档时,常见的错误如下: IDispatch = pythoncom.CoCreateInstance(IDispatch, None ...

  3. pywintypes.com_error: (-2147221008, ‘尚未调用 CoInitialize。‘, None, None)

    在用多线程写python的时候发现了这个错误,查阅资料后发现只需要在每个线程的函数首句加一句pythoncom.CoInitialize() 就能解决 (虽然不知道原理是什么) 例:

  4. pywintypes.com_error: (-2147221008, ‘CoInitialize has not been called.‘, None, None)

    在使用xlwings多线程时,出现这样的报错,导致Excel表无法打开,是多线程调用的问题. 解决方法: import pythoncom# 在这个线程的函数开始运行之前调用这句即可 def dail ...

  5. YDOOK: Sanic: Python request post请求 上传照片或文件 详细具体步骤 亲测可用!

    YDOOK: Sanic: Python request post请求 上传照片或文件 详细具体步骤 亲测可用! ©YDOOK JYLin 1. 项目目录架构: Upload result: 上传结果 ...

  6. 【国内某社交软件的加解密分析】

    首先来熟悉一下ida的使用. 首先找到打开ida,点击"debugger"-> "run" -> "local windows debug ...

  7. Python爬虫百度

    转载链接 本文中的文章用于做笔记用,来源于网络,并非本人所写 # -*- coding: utf-8 -*- import re import requests import time from bs ...

  8. Python深度学习TensorFlow框架day2

    tensorflow框架2 摘要:数据的IO操作,神经网络基础 #三种读取操作 #占位符 #QueueRunner ##通用文件读取流程 ##图片.二进制.TFRecords import tenso ...

  9. 学习Tensorflow之基本操作

    学习TensorFlow TensorFlow张量操作 1. 创建张量 (1) 创建标量 (2) 创建向量 (3) 创建矩阵 (4) shape属性 (5) 判别张量类型 (6) 列表和ndarray ...

最新文章

  1. SAP RETAIL WA01创建分配表报错- No allocation rule allowed for allocation strategies or variants-
  2. java 实现websocket的两种方式
  3. sqlmap源码阅读系列init中的_cleanupOptions
  4. 前端开发的壁垒在哪儿?
  5. TE和TM主模式的介绍
  6. Java基础:Util包下常用的数据结构介绍
  7. Agilent RF fundamentals (2)- fundamental units of RF
  8. 前端面试之 判断 true == true 需要进行哪几步操作?
  9. 前端框架 Angular 11.0.0 正式发布,已经放弃 IE 9 、10
  10. 利用键盘钩子捕捉linux键盘动作,利用键盘钩子捕获Windows键盘动作
  11. usb调试助手_米卓同屏助手 | 刷短视频必备,一键打通“任督二脉”,双端
  12. 更新来袭!新增语音添加待办、邮箱通知等功能
  13. 如何在WordPress菜单中显示图标[WordPress插件]
  14. 【虚幻引擎UE】UE5 六步实现UE5在网页端查看(云渲染+像素流) 4.26和4.27原理类似
  15. java面试题-需要背的内容
  16. 学python要多少钱-python编程培训需要多少钱?
  17. 在VC中用GDI+绘制角度可变的颜色渐变效果-.NET教程,VB.Net语言[转]
  18. C++微信网页协议实现和应用
  19. 笔记——51控制DS18B20温度控制篇章之终章温度报警
  20. python如何比较大小_python列表如何比较大小

热门文章

  1. 解决fitz模块报错RuntimeError: Directory ‘static/‘ does not exist
  2. 模电之放大原理以及偏置电路
  3. 20k~65k, 2018年最后一波热门技术岗位, 立刻投简历, 跳槽才是加薪的捷径
  4. chromatix 5.4.3安装打开失败license过期
  5. win10系统,全球第一谷歌Chrome如何改善电池续航?
  6. Nginx-下载与安装
  7. 2021年成人本科怎么考,多久可以拿证
  8. 人工智能-自然语言处理(NLP):NLP技术栈
  9. Photoshop脚本 旋转当前选区
  10. 快捷方式lnk文件格式详解 中文版